A TRIBUTE TO QUEEN ENO SHOBO.
GOODNIGHT TO AN HONOURABLE QUEEN.
Our own sweet and amiable queen Eno. How can we get used to not seeing you at our OLAMIOSA Lagos Chapter meetings.
We thought you would be there for long to continue guiding the younger generation of OLAMIOSA LAGOS queens on how to build on the solid foundation you and other elders laid.
You were a rallying point; so dependable and ever so committed to any good course. You stood solidly behind the Ivowi family when your friend late queen Evarista passed unto glory in 2019.
What a fantastic job your Committee did on the OLAMIOSA COMPENDIUM. You showed great leadership skills without stressing your committee members, yet firm and result oriented.
You loved OLAMIOSA queens, both young and old. You enjoyed being in our midst at all social events of the Association, always cracking jokes.
The music stopped too early for you, dear sister, auntie, friend and mum.
To say you will be missed by OLAMIOSA queens is an understatement, but we take solace in the fact that you lived a simple, yet quality life and you are now resting in the bosom of your Lord and Saviour Jesus Christ.
Rest on, beloved and GOODNIGHT, our dear QUEEN ENO SHOBO (Nee UDOFIA) until we meet on the resurrection morning.
For OLAMIOSA LAGOS CHAPTER
